B2B Content Marketing Report 2025: Trends, Best Practices & Benchmarks
The Ultimate Guide to B2B Content Marketing
Content marketing remains a critical strategy for B2B companies looking to attract, engage and convert prospects. But what exactly does effective B2B content marketing look like today? To find out, we conducted an in-depth analysis of over 500 B2B companies and their content marketing efforts.
In this comprehensive guide, we’ll break down the key findings from our research and provide actionable insights to help you optimize your B2B content strategy. We’ll cover everything from blogging best practices to social media performance to the characteristics of top-performing content. This B2B content marketing report has been updated with the latest 2025 trends, performance benchmarks, and best practices to help you stay ahead in an evolving digital landscape.
Key Findings at a Glance
- 72% of B2B companies have an active blog
- Educational content receives 52% more organic traffic than company-focused content
- The average B2B blog post is 855 words long
- Top-performing posts average 1,552 words
- Only 29% of B2B blogs allow comments
- 65% of B2B blogs use stock images
- WordPress powers 61% of B2B company blogs
2025 B2B Content Marketing Report: Updated Trends and Benchmarks
The landscape of B2B content marketing continues to evolve rapidly. According to the Content Marketing Institute’s 2025 B2B Trends Report, 89% of B2B marketers now use AI for content creation, representing a massive shift in how content is produced and optimized. Despite this technological advancement, educational content still drives 3x more leads than promotional content, confirming that value-first strategies remain paramount.
In our analysis of B2B content marketing reports from leading industry sources, several key trends have emerged for 2025. Video content has become essential, with 65% of B2B content strategies now incorporating video, which outperforms text-only content by 49% in lead generation according to Forbes’ 2025 B2B Marketing Trends analysis.
Key 2025 Statistics on B2B Content Adoption
When examining content marketing reports and B2B content performance data for 2025, several benchmarks stand out:
- Average monthly organic traffic has increased to 500+ visits (up from 282 in previous years)
- Top B2B blogs now average 2,000+ words per post, with technical audiences preferring detailed how-tos between 1,800-2,500 words
- AI-optimized content is boosting ROI by 30% on average
- 45% of B2B brands now use micro-influencers, achieving 2x higher engagement rates
- Interactive content elements boost social shares by 25%
These statistics from HubSpot’s 2025 Marketing Statistics and the Demandbase State of B2B Marketing 2025 report demonstrate how B2B content marketing continues to mature and deliver measurable results for companies that invest in quality, educational content.
The State of B2B Blogging
Our analysis found that blogging remains a core content marketing tactic for B2B companies, with 72% maintaining an active blog. However, that means 28% of B2B businesses are missing out on the benefits of blogging.
For those that do blog, the approach varies:
- 51% use a “mixed” approach with both educational and company-focused content
- 38% focus solely on educational content
- 8% publish only company news and updates
Interestingly, blogs that prioritize educational content see 52% more organic traffic compared to company-focused blogs. This underscores the importance of providing value to your audience rather than just promoting your business.
According to Firebrand’s 2026 B2B Content Predictions, only 40% of B2B blogs enable comments in 2025, but those incorporating interactive elements see significantly higher engagement, with shares boosted by 25%.
B2B Blog Performance Metrics
We analyzed key performance metrics for B2B blogs to establish industry benchmarks:
- Average monthly organic traffic: 282 visits
- Median number of ranking keywords: 784
- Average number of backlinks: 1,145
- Average number of referring domains: 120
However, there was significant variance between top performers and the rest:
- Top 10% of blogs receive 22,000+ monthly organic visits
- Top 10% rank for 34,550+ keywords
- Top 10% have backlinks from 2,560+ referring domains
B2B Content Performance Metrics and Reporting in 2025
Understanding B2B content performance requires tracking the right metrics and implementing effective content marketing reporting frameworks. Modern B2B content performance measurement goes beyond vanity metrics to focus on business impact.
According to the Demandbase State of B2B Marketing 2025 content report, companies that implement AI-optimized content see a 30% boost in ROI, making technology integration a critical component of content performance in 2025.
How to Track and Report B2B Content ROI
Effective content marketing reporting in 2025 focuses on these key areas:
| Metric Category | Key Indicators | 2025 Benchmark |
|---|---|---|
| Traffic Metrics | Organic visits, page views, time on page | 500+ monthly visits |
| Engagement Metrics | Bounce rate, scroll depth, social shares | 99+ social shares for top posts |
| Conversion Metrics | Lead generation, email signups, demo requests | 2.4% conversion rate via email |
| Authority Metrics | Backlinks, referring domains, keyword rankings | 120+ referring domains |
When building your content marketing reports, focus on metrics that tie directly to revenue and pipeline influence. Use attribution modeling to understand how content contributes throughout the buyer’s journey, and segment performance by content type, topic, and distribution channel.
Characteristics of Top-Performing B2B Blog Posts
We identified the best-performing blog post for each company and analyzed its characteristics:
- Median monthly organic traffic: 49 visits
- Median number of ranking keywords: 29
- Median social shares: 99
- Median referring domains: 12
The top 10% of posts significantly outperformed these benchmarks:
- 2,001 monthly organic visits
- 678 ranking keywords
- 3,000 social shares
- 245 referring domains
B2B Content Marketing Best Practices
Based on our findings, here are key best practices for B2B content marketing:
1. Focus on Educational Content
Blogs that prioritize educational content see 52% more organic traffic. Aim to provide value and solve problems for your audience rather than just promoting your company.
2. Invest in Long-Form Content
Longer content consistently outperforms shorter posts across all metrics. Top-performing posts average 1,552 words, compared to just 554 words for low performers. According to HubSpot’s 2025 Marketing Statistics, the best B2B blogs now average 2,000+ words, with technical audiences showing preference for detailed content between 1,800-2,500 words.
3. Optimize for SEO
There’s a strong correlation between organic traffic and the number of keywords a blog ranks for. Conduct thorough keyword research and optimize your content accordingly. Use structured data, optimize for featured snippets, and ensure your technical SEO foundation is solid.
4. Build Quality Backlinks
Focus on earning backlinks from a diverse set of high-quality referring domains. This correlates more strongly with organic traffic than raw backlink numbers. Prioritize brand-safe, compliant link building strategies that deliver sustainable results.
5. Leverage Social Media
Top-performing posts average 99 social shares. Develop a strategy to promote your content across relevant social channels. According to Exploding Topics’ 2025 B2B Trends, 45% of B2B brands now use micro-influencers, achieving 2x higher engagement rates compared to traditional promotion methods.
6. Use Custom Visuals
65% of B2B blogs rely on stock images. Stand out by investing in custom visuals and graphics for your content. Interactive elements, infographics, and original data visualizations significantly boost engagement and sharing.
7. Include Clear CTAs
23% of B2B blogs lack any call-to-action. Don’t miss opportunities to convert readers—include relevant CTAs in your posts that align with the reader’s stage in the buying journey.
8. Emerging Tactics: AI, Video, and Personalization
The B2B content marketing best practices landscape has expanded significantly in 2025. According to Forbes’ 2025 B2B Marketing Trends, 65% of B2B content strategies now include video, outperforming text-only by 49% in lead generation.
Email marketing continues to deliver exceptional B2B content performance, with HubSpot’s State of Marketing 2025 reporting a 2.4% conversion rate—the highest among all channels. Personalization via AI can increase this by an additional 20%.
Top B2B Blogs and Content Optimization Tips
When exploring the best B2B blogs for inspiration and benchmarking, look for sites that demonstrate consistent publishing schedules, high-quality educational content, and strong engagement metrics. The top B2B blogs in 2025 share several common characteristics:
- Comprehensive, in-depth content that addresses complex topics thoroughly
- Strong topical authority with clustered content around core expertise areas
- Regular publication cadence (weekly or more frequent)
- Mix of content formats: long-form guides, data reports, case studies, and how-to tutorials
- Clear content hierarchy with strategic internal linking
- Mobile-optimized, fast-loading pages with excellent user experience
- Active promotion across multiple channels including email, social, and partnerships
Optimizing Content Length for Technical B2B Readers
What content length works best for technical B2B audiences? This is one of the most common questions marketers face when planning their content strategy. Based on our analysis and data from HubSpot’s 2025 Marketing Statistics, technical B2B audiences prefer detailed how-tos and comprehensive guides in the 1,800-2,500 word range.
However, content length should always be dictated by the topic and user intent rather than arbitrary word counts. For technical B2B audiences specifically:
- Technical tutorials and how-tos: 1,800-2,500 words with step-by-step instructions, code examples, and troubleshooting sections
- Product comparisons: 2,000-3,000 words with detailed feature matrices, use cases, and implementation considerations
- Industry reports and data studies: 2,500-4,000 words with methodology, findings, visualizations, and actionable insights
- Thought leadership pieces: 1,200-2,000 words with clear frameworks and expert perspectives
- Quick reference guides: 800-1,200 words focused on practical, immediately applicable information
Conclusion
B2B content marketing continues to evolve, but the core principles remain the same: provide value to your audience, optimize for search, and focus on quality over quantity. The 2025 landscape brings new opportunities with AI-assisted content creation, video integration, and advanced personalization, but success still depends on understanding your audience and delivering genuinely helpful educational content.
By implementing the best practices outlined in this B2B content marketing report—from optimizing content length for technical audiences to leveraging modern content marketing reporting tools—you can elevate your B2B content strategy and drive better results. Focus on building topical authority, earning quality backlinks through brand-safe strategies, and measuring what matters: pipeline influence and revenue contribution.
Frequently Asked Questions
How often should B2B companies blog?
There’s no one-size-fits-all answer, but consistency is key. Aim to publish at least 1-2 high-quality posts per month. Top performers often publish weekly or even more frequently. The key is maintaining quality while increasing frequency—never sacrifice depth and value for volume.
What types of content perform best for B2B?
Educational content like how-to guides, industry reports, and in-depth analyses tend to perform best. Case studies, whitepapers, and data-driven research are also highly effective for B2B audiences. In 2025, video content has emerged as particularly powerful, outperforming text-only by 49% in lead generation according to Forbes.
How long should B2B blog posts be?
Our research found that longer posts consistently outperform shorter ones. Aim for at least 1,000 words, with top-performing posts averaging over 1,500 words. For technical B2B audiences specifically, content between 1,800-2,500 words performs best, though length should always match the complexity of the topic and user intent.
What content length works best for technical B2B audiences?
Technical B2B audiences prefer comprehensive, detailed content. According to HubSpot’s 2025 data, technical readers engage most with how-to content in the 1,800-2,500 word range. For technical tutorials, product comparisons, and implementation guides, err on the longer side with thorough explanations, examples, and troubleshooting sections. Quick reference guides can be shorter (800-1,200 words) if they deliver immediate, practical value.
What’s the best way to promote B2B content?
A multi-channel approach works best. Leverage email marketing (which yields 2.4% conversion for B2B), social media, paid advertising, and outreach to industry publications and influencers to maximize your content’s reach. In 2025, 45% of B2B brands are successfully using micro-influencers for 2x higher engagement. Consider digital PR strategies and brand-safe link building to expand your content’s visibility.
How can I measure the ROI of B2B content marketing?
Track metrics like organic traffic, lead generation, sales pipeline influence, and customer acquisition cost. Use attribution modeling to understand how content contributes to conversions throughout the buyer’s journey. Modern content marketing reporting should focus on business impact: pipeline created, revenue influenced, and deal velocity improvements. In 2025, AI-optimized content shows 30% higher ROI, making technology integration an important factor to measure.
What are the latest B2B content marketing reports for 2025?
Key B2B content marketing reports for 2025 include the Content Marketing Institute’s 2025 B2B Trends Report, HubSpot’s 2025 Marketing Statistics, Demandbase State of B2B Marketing 2025, and Forbes’ 2025 B2B Marketing Trends analysis. These content marketing reports provide comprehensive benchmarks, emerging trends, and actionable insights for planning your strategy.
How do I measure B2B content performance effectively?
Effective B2B content performance measurement requires tracking traffic metrics (organic visits, engagement), conversion metrics (leads, pipeline), and authority metrics (backlinks, rankings). Use content marketing reporting tools that connect content activities to revenue outcomes. Focus on metrics that matter to your business: cost per lead, pipeline velocity, and customer lifetime value influenced by content touchpoints.
What are the best B2B blogs to follow for content marketing insights?
The best B2B blogs demonstrate strong topical authority, publish consistently, and provide actionable educational content. Look for blogs from the Content Marketing Institute, HubSpot, Demand Gen Report, MarketingProfs, and industry-specific publications in your niche. Top B2B blogs typically publish 2,000+ word comprehensive guides, maintain weekly publishing schedules, and actively build authority through strategic link building.
